The Scope of Basic Internal Implementation
To understand the boundaries of DIY feasibility, one must define what constitutes foundational optimization in 2026. An internal practitioner can typically manage the initial structural requirements of a website, which include the meticulous crafting of metadata. This involves writing descriptive, accurate title tags and meta descriptions that clearly articulate the core offerings of the business. While AI systems are increasingly generating their own snippets, optimized metadata remains a critical secondary signal for traditional indexing mechanisms.
Furthermore, an internal team can manage the critical task of local directory synchronization. In the Malaysian context, where localized search intent is exceptionally high, ensuring absolute consistency of the business’s Name, Address, and Phone number (NAP) across platforms like Google Business Profile, local industry registries, and regional social commerce platforms is paramount. Discrepancies in this foundational data actively degrade the trust signals required by both traditional algorithms and emerging generative models.
The DIY approach also encompasses the creation of fundamental, informational content. A business owner possesses the deepest intrinsic knowledge of their own products and services. Translating this expertise into basic blog posts, detailed service descriptions, and transparent frequently asked questions (FAQs) provides the search engine with the raw textual material required to understand the commercial entity’s core competencies.

The Evolution of Keyword Research and Intent Clustering
The bedrock of any successful digital strategy remains keyword research. However, the methodology utilized by professional teams in 2026 bears little resemblance to the practices of the past decade. It is no longer a simple exercise of identifying individual words with high search volumes and pasting them into website copy. Today, when it comes to keyword research, teams must meticulously navigate the complex interplay between long and short tail keywords, recognizing that each keyword serves a completely different purpose and targets a distinct consumer group. Therefore, you need to take considerable time and apply deep experience to research this ecosystem effectively.
Professional teams utilize advanced, proprietary enterprise software to execute continuous semantic clustering and intent modeling. This process involves segmenting the entire total addressable market based on the exact phrasing consumers use at different stages of the purchasing journey.
Short-tail keywords are broad, generalized phrases typically consisting of one or two words. Examples within the Malaysian context might include terms like “Logistics Malaysia” or “Accounting Software.” These queries represent immense search volume, but they concurrently represent extremely low commercial intent. The consumer utilizing a short-tail keyword is generally in the nascent, exploratory phase of their research. They are seeking broad definitions or sweeping industry overviews. Ranking for these highly competitive terms requires an astronomical accumulation of domain authority and extensive digital PR campaigns. While achieving visibility for short-tail keywords generates massive brand awareness, the conversion rate from this traffic is statistically minute.
Conversely, long-tail keywords are highly specific, descriptive phrases containing three, four, or even five words. Examples include queries such as “temperature controlled pharmaceutical logistics in Petaling Jaya” or “cloud accounting software for retail SMEs in Selangor.” While the raw mathematical search volume for these terms is significantly lower than their short-tail counterparts, the commercial intent is exceptionally high. A consumer executing a long-tail query has already defined their precise problem, evaluated potential methodologies, and is actively seeking a specific, immediate solution.
Crucially, in the 2026 search landscape, long-tail queries are the primary triggers for the Search Generative Experience and AI Overviews. Because generative artificial intelligence models are engineered to synthesize complex information and provide highly specific answers, optimizing for these long-tail queries is the most direct pathway to achieving digital dominance.
Identifying the optimal matrix of these keywords is an intensive, daily undertaking. It requires filtering thousands of permutations, analyzing competitive difficulty metrics, and evaluating semantic relevance to find the exact intersections where a business can realistically achieve ranking superiority and drive tangible revenue.
Strategic Content Direction and Persona Mapping
Following the rigorous mapping of the keyword ecosystem, the daily workflow of the professional team transitions into the highly specialized discipline of Content Direction. It is imperative to understand that in the modern era, the creation of content is not a generalized exercise in creative writing; it is a highly engineered, psychological process of mapping specific business solutions to precise consumer pain points.
Each distinct consumer group possesses its own unique set of friction points, anxieties, informational requirements, and desired solutions. For instance, a corporate procurement director searching for high-volume manufacturing services in Shah Alam possesses vastly different informational needs than a local consumer searching for a boutique café in Subang Jaya. The procurement director requires content heavily weighted with structured technical specifications, verifiable compliance certifications, data-driven reliability metrics, and comprehensive supply chain transparency. Conversely, the local consumer requires immediate access to location data, ambient descriptions, visual menus, and real-time pricing.
If an internal team lacks experience in psychological persona mapping and empathetic content engineering, it will take significantly more time and wasted effort to prepare the content. An expert team actively engineers Content Direction through several highly structured daily protocols:
Firstly, they employ the Inverted Pyramid Structure, which is specifically designed for the consumption habits of both modern users and artificial intelligence algorithms. This structural methodology involves leading every page, and indeed every sub-section of a page, with a highly direct, concise, and definitive answer that immediately satisfies the user’s core query. This immediate answer is then followed by paragraphs that progressively expand upon the topic, providing deeper context, supporting evidence, and nuanced explanations. Research indicates that this specific structure is mathematically proven to exponentially increase the likelihood of a piece of content being extracted and featured as the primary source within AI Overviews.
Secondly, daily Content Direction operations involve the relentless fortification of E-E-A-T signals. E-E-A-T stands for Experience, Expertise, Authoritativeness, and Trustworthiness. Search algorithms, particularly the advanced language models powering generative search, heavily penalize anonymous, generic, or superficially researched content. Building E-E-A-T requires attributing all content to verifiable, named experts with demonstrable credentials. It demands the inclusion of original data, the citation of verifiable industry statistics, the maintenance of highly transparent editorial standards, and the active linking of internal claims to recognized, authoritative external sources, such as academic journals or established industry databases.
Thirdly, Content Direction must proactively address what engineers refer to as the “Query Fan-Out” phenomenon. When a consumer inputs a complex query into an AI search interface, the engine does not process that query linearly. Instead, it utilizes a fan-out mechanism, instantaneously breaking the single complex question into dozens of distinct, smaller sub-queries, which are executed simultaneously to build a comprehensive, multi-faceted summary. To be recognized as an authoritative source, the content prepared by the SEO team must holistically anticipate and answer all tangential sub-queries within a single, comprehensive pillar page.
Technical Fortification, Entity Management, and Schema Deployment
Beyond the creation of visible text, a massive proportion of a professional team’s daily operations is dedicated to the invisible, underlying technical infrastructure of the website. No amount of exceptional content will yield visibility if the search engine crawlers cannot efficiently access, parse, understand, and render the digital architecture.
Daily technical tasks encompass a wide spectrum of diagnostic and corrective actions. Teams perform constant crawlability triage, deeply analyzing server log files to ensure that search engine bots are not wasting their allocated crawl budget on irrelevant, low-value pages, or becoming trapped in infinite redirect loops. They continuously scan the architecture to identify and resolve 404 error pages, repair broken internal link equity, and rectify instances of content cannibalization, where multiple pages on the same domain inadvertently compete against each other for the identical search term.
Furthermore, in the era of generative optimization, technical teams focus obsessively on “Entity Clarity”. Search engines no longer read text linearly like a human; instead, they categorize all information into discrete “entities”—which can be people, places, abstract concepts, or corporate brands—and build vast, relational knowledge graphs that map the connections between these entities. Daily operations require the deployment of advanced, machine-readable implementation, primarily executed through complex JSON-LD schema markup.
By hardcoding the website’s underlying data into these standardized, internationally recognized schema formats, the team explicitly feeds the artificial intelligence engine definitive data regarding product specifications, corporate identity details, customer reviews, and operational FAQs. This completely bypasses the engine’s need to infer meaning from standard paragraph text, establishing immediate, incontrovertible factual authority for the brand.
24/7 Citation Monitoring and Hallucination Correction Protocols
Perhaps the most dramatic shift in the daily workflow of a 2026 optimization team is the absolute necessity for active, continuous monitoring of AI platforms. As reliance on AI search intent rises, so too does the inherent risk of AI-generated misinformation and brand degradation.
Large Language Models (LLMs) are highly susceptible to “hallucinations”—instances where the artificial intelligence confidently generates and presents information that is factually incorrect, entirely fabricated, or severely outdated. An AI model might erroneously state to a prospective client that a company has discontinued its primary product line, or it may present vastly outdated pricing data, creating immediate friction in the sales process. Because modern consumers implicitly trust the outputs generated by these advanced AI systems, these uncorrected hallucinations can cause immediate, catastrophic, and largely unmeasured revenue loss for an SME.
To combat this, dedicated teams maintain rigorous, 24/7 continuous monitoring protocols across all major generative platforms, including ChatGPT, Perplexity, Google AI Overviews, and Claude. They track exactly how the brand is being summarized and referenced. When instances of misinformation or brand hallucination are detected, the team executes immediate correction protocols.
These protocols are multi-faceted. They involve rapidly updating the primary source content on the corporate website to ensure absolute clarity, aggressively altering third-party directory listings that the AI might be pulling flawed data from, submitting direct, structured feedback to the AI platform developers through official channels, and amplifying accurate brand citations across highly trusted external websites. This rapid amplification mathematically forces the AI model to re-weight its neural pathways and update its generated answers. This level of constant vigilance, requiring specialized tracking software and dedicated personnel, is a resource entirely unavailable within a standard DIY capacity.

Understanding the Modern Consumer Mindset
To comprehend why search strategies must adapt, one must analyze the psychological evolution of the 2026 consumer. The modern searcher no longer wants to “search” in the traditional sense; they want to “accomplish.” They are increasingly unwilling to open multiple browser tabs, manually cross-reference conflicting information from various blogs, and synthesize their own conclusions.
When a user inputs a query into an AI interface today, they expect a fully synthesized, verified, and highly specific report delivered instantaneously. This shift in mindset has given rise to what industry experts term “Agentic Search”. In an agentic ecosystem, the artificial intelligence does not just return information; it autonomously executes tasks on behalf of the user, such as comparing complex B2B software pricing tiers, analyzing raw material costs across different suppliers, or booking logistical services.
If a business fails to structure its digital data in a format that these agentic crawlers can easily ingest and utilize, the business becomes entirely invisible to the consumer, regardless of how aesthetically pleasing their website might be. Consequently, heavy research into consumer intent is paramount. The optimization team must precisely categorize whether the user’s intent is purely informational (seeking broad knowledge), navigational (attempting to locate a specific digital destination), commercial investigation (comparing available options before a purchase), or transactional (ready to execute an immediate purchase). Misaligning the structural formatting of a webpage with the underlying psychological intent of the consumer will result in the AI engine actively suppressing the content, as it fails to satisfy the user’s immediate operational goal.

Generative Engine Optimisation (GEO) vs Answered Engine Optimisation (AEO)
To capture this high-converting Share of Voice, professional Marketing consultation services have developed two distinct, highly advanced sub-disciplines that build upon the foundation of traditional SEO: Generative Engine Optimisation and Answered Engine Optimisation. Understanding the distinction between these practices highlights the immense technical gap between DIY efforts and professional execution.
Answered Engine Optimisation (AEO)
Answered Engine Optimisation is specifically engineered to capture zero-click searches and secure the highly coveted “Position Zero” in features like Google’s AI Overviews, quick answer boxes, and voice assistant responses (such as Siri or Alexa). The entire philosophy of AEO revolves around extreme structural clarity and extractability.
When executing AEO, the team meticulously formats content so that it can be instantly pulled and displayed as a definitive fact. This involves utilizing highly explicit, question-based H2 and H3 headings, followed immediately by concise, definitive answers devoid of marketing fluff or subjective “hedging” language. Furthermore, AEO relies heavily on the implementation of advanced schema markup, ensuring that the raw data regarding pricing, availability, and business hours is perfectly standardized for machine reading. AEO is an inherently on-page strategy, focused on optimizing the business’s proprietary website assets to feed answers directly to the engine.
Generative Engine Optimisation (GEO)
Generative Engine Optimisation, conversely, is a much broader, more complex, and predominantly off-page strategy. GEO focuses on shaping the fundamental narrative and perception of a brand across the entire internet, ensuring that Large Language Models (LLMs) like ChatGPT, Claude, and Perplexity inherently trust and reference the business when generating conversational summaries.
Because LLMs derive their knowledge by scanning massive, diverse datasets across the web, GEO requires a relentless focus on Multi-Platform Signal Seeding. An AI system assesses a business’s credibility not just by reading the company’s own website, but by analyzing the context gathered from external, independent sources. If a business claims to be the premier provider of cloud accounting software in Malaysia, but the AI cannot find any corroborating evidence of this claim on third-party tech forums, review sites, or established digital publications, the AI will not cite the business.
Therefore, daily GEO operations involve actively securing brand mentions on platforms that AI systems heavily weight as trusted knowledge nodes. In 2026, this means actively cultivating a presence on highly moderated User-Generated Content (UGC) platforms such as specialized subreddits, Quora, LinkedIn, and authoritative industry-specific directories. It requires ensuring that the brand’s language, messaging, and core value propositions are absolutely consistent everywhere the brand appears on the internet, creating a stable, undeniable semantic footprint that the AI can easily recognize and retrieve.

The Economic Reality: The True Cost of DIY vs. Agency Partnership
When an SME owner evaluates the decision to retain an SEO Consultant in Selangor, the financial analysis must extend far beyond the superficial metric of the upfront monthly retainer. The prevailing market rates for established, professional SEO services in Malaysia in 2026 range from RM 15,000 to RM 35,000 annually, with highly specialized, enterprise-level engagements scaling from RM 30,000 to RM 80,000 per year. Monthly localized engagements generally necessitate investments between RM 2,900 to RM 8,000.
To the budget-conscious executive, these figures represent a substantial capital allocation. The reflexive reaction is often to default to internal execution to preserve cash flow. However, a rigorous, holistic financial analysis reveals severe, often debilitating hidden costs associated with the DIY approach.
The most substantial hidden cost of internal execution is the software infrastructure required to compete effectively. Modern optimization is completely dependent upon proprietary analytics platforms to execute keyword clustering, perform technical backlink auditing, and track Generative Engine Optimisation metrics. Securing individual corporate licenses for industry-standard tools such as Ahrefs, Semrush, advanced server log analyzers, and enterprise-grade AI citation trackers can impose operational costs that far exceed the annual price of an agency retainer. When partnering with an agency, the cost of these elite software stacks is entirely absorbed into the service fee.
